chepar Dec 8th, 2008 08:15 AM

If you're arriving late at night, you could be in Waikiki in 20-25 minutes.

There are numerous timeshare/condotels in Waikiki to choose from.

A little closer to the airport and outside of the Waikiki area is the Executive Centre, which is located in downtown. Since it's in the business district, there isn't a lot going on at night in the immediate area.
